
Java捕获oracle抛出的自定义异常问题
我在oracle里写了一个触发器,如果满足这个触发器的执行条件即会抛出一个自定义的异常,这时oracle抛出异常后,应该会把异常抛给Java端,那么我的问题是如何在Jav...
我在oracle里写了一个触发器,如果满足这个触发器的执行条件即会抛出一个自定义的异常,这时oracle抛出异常后,应该会把异常抛给Java端,那么我的问题是如何在Java端捕获到这个异常(try catch可以捕获我知道,但是我如何知道这个exception是我定义的那个呢?因为我要针对这个自定义的异常给用户特定的提示)
展开
4个回答
展开全部
JAVA没法子捕获到你那个异常
可以考虑你那个异常的SQLSTATE,然后通过判断SQLSTATE来作为你特定异常
可以考虑你那个异常的SQLSTATE,然后通过判断SQLSTATE来作为你特定异常
展开全部
只能够显示数据库异常,不能显示你在数据库里面具体的异常种类
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这个只能够显示数据库异常,不能显示你在数据库里面具体的异常种类
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
这个不太了解
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询